Día de los Muertos Community Celebration
- see all dates
This free, two-day extravaganza honors the traditions of Mexican and native Mesoamerican cultures with daytime activities for the whole family, including Día de los Muertos face painting, live music and storytelling, food, crafts, and live mural painting by father and son graffiti artists Such and Champ.
Art panels, grand skull installations and Lucretia Torva's OAX Mural are on display. Danza Balan Mictlan, Olivia Treviño Aztec Myths perform.
These festivities take place from 10am - 1pm all over the Ford’s entryway gardens and plaza spaces.
Free, no reservations required. Guests can come and go as they please.
Please plan to park on site, take Metro, or ride share. Parking is $5, nonstacked. Go Metro: there are free shuttles from the Universal City/Studio City Metro station. Note: Shuttles will NOT service the offsite parking lot for these events.
